10 TIPS TO GO GREEN (Gordon, 2007)

  1. Go Rechargeable - Look for electronics that are rechargeable .
  2. Kill Vampire Power - Unplug all AC adapters or (wall warts.)
  3. Buy with Energy in Mind - By researching different technologies you can save money.
  4. Treat those batteries right - Recycle those unused batteries.
  5. Make it a short circuit - Recycle or donate old gadgets.
  6. Buy Used - A great way to recirculate electronics.
  7. Bright Idea - On-the-go solar power chargers.
  8. Extended Use - Stop replacing electronics every 15 minutes.
  9. Look for EPEAT - Electronic product environmental assessment tools.
  10. Buy a Less Toxic System - Buy a system with reduced RoHS.
 
GO GREEN PC FACTS (Gordon, 2007)
  • Of the $250 Billion spent per year on powering computers worldwide, only about 15% of that power is spent computing-the rest is wasted idling!
  • Electronics make up 70 percent of all hazardous waste!
  • Making the average PC requires 10 times the weight of the production chemicals and fossil fuels!
  • 40% of the energy used for electronics in your home is used while these devices are turned off!
  • 15 billion batteries are produced annually worldwide!
